Job Responsibility:
Use statistical modelling analysis, Machine Learning, Data mining techniques to extract actionable insights from large and complex datasets
Develop model to forecast trends, identify patterns and solve various business challenges
Conduct exploratory data analysis to uncover hidden relationships and opportunities for optimizations
Design, develop, deploy advance algorithms to solve complex business problems
Optimize algorithms for scalability, performance, and accuracy
Stay abreast of the latest advancements in Machine Learning and Artificial Intelligence and continuously improve modelling techniques
Collaborate with Model Risk Management and Data Engineers, business analysts, product managers to define project requirements and deliver solutions
Communicate findings and recommendations to technical and non-technical stakeholders
Act as subject matter expert on Data Science methodology and best practices
Work with Data engineers to ensure availability, quality, and integrity of datasets
Develop and implement Data governance procedures to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and industry standards
Mentoring junior members in the team
Contribute to organizational initiatives in wide ranging areas including competency development, training, organizational building activities etc.
Requirements:
Bachelor’s degree in quantitative field (Computer science, engineering, mathematics, machine learning, statistics)
5-8 years of experience in Data science role
Proficiency in programming languages like Python, R, or SAS
Experience in Python and relevant libraries (Numpy, Pandas, Scikit learn etc.)
Coursework related to Machine learning, Deep learning (NLP / OCR) and Programming
Good with understanding of LLMs and hands on experience on use and implementation of AI tools and prompt engineering
Hands on application experience using common ML frameworks such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, OpenAI and LangChain
Experience with big data platforms (e.g. Hadoop, Spark) and SQL databases
Demonstrated ability to write high quality code, develop Machine Learning models
Excellent verbal and written communication skills
Problem solving and Story telling skills to provide recommendations and generate actionable Business Insights.
